Campus operations and infrastructure
Harvard has focused on energy efficiency across academic buildings, residence halls, and research facilities. Upgrades to heating and cooling systems, LED lighting retrofits, and advanced building controls reduce energy use while improving occupant comfort. New construction and major renovations typically target high-performance standards, with many projects following recognized green-building criteria. On-campus transportation has shifted toward lower-emission options through expanded bike infrastructure, improved pedestrian access, and electrification of service fleets and shuttles.

Renewable energy and carbon strategy
The university has pursued a mix of on-site renewable installations and off-site renewable procurement to lower the campus carbon footprint. Power purchase agreements and investments in regional renewable projects help match electricity needs with clean generation. At the same time, research into district energy systems and low-carbon heating technologies informs long-term planning for decarbonizing campus heating and cooling — a major source of institutional emissions.

Research, teaching, and the living lab
A defining strength is the integration of sustainability into research and curriculum. Faculty and graduate researchers tackle climate science, energy economics, urban resilience, and conservation across multiple schools and centers.

The campus itself serves as a “living lab,” where students and researchers pilot waste-reduction programs, test energy-saving technologies, and analyze real-world data from building operations. Interdisciplinary centers foster collaboration that translates academic findings into scalable policies and technologies.

Student engagement and community action

Student groups remain a driving force in shaping sustainability priorities, leading campaigns for divestment, reusable dining initiatives, and community gardens.

These grassroots efforts often complement institutional strategies, pushing for greater transparency in emissions reporting and more ambitious operational targets. Volunteer programs, sustainability fellowships, and student-led research offer practical experience while advancing campus goals.

Biodiversity, land stewardship, and outreach
Beyond the urban campus, Harvard’s landholdings and field stations support conservation and long-term ecological research.

Programs based at forest research stations and coastal laboratories contribute valuable data on ecosystem response to climate change, informing both local stewardship and global climate science.

Outreach initiatives connect these findings with K–12 education, public forums, and municipal partners, amplifying impact beyond campus borders.

Challenges and the path forward
Balancing research-intensive operations with sustainability goals presents persistent challenges, including high energy demand from laboratories and the complexity of decarbonizing built infrastructure. Financial stewardship and stakeholder engagement are key — aligning investment policies with climate objectives, expanding partnerships for clean energy development, and ensuring inclusive decision-making across the community.
